I'm not sure but I belive that if you want to do any semi serious creating or editing of gauges then you might have to bump up to PanelStudio (the payware version of cfgedit). If all you want to do is swap guages in and out of panels and create new panel windows, cfgedit is fine.

I use both, but FSPS is my fav...its good for both faster swapping and editing. But cfgedit has a better exporting tool for packaging a panel setup and all its gauges in two folders. This is handy when you want to send or upload an entire panel package with gauges, or if you just want to archive a modified package along with other panel related zips.
